Patent number: 11942732Abstract: An electrical connector includes an insulative housing, a pair of contacts accommodated in the insulative housing and a temperature sensing element electrically connected with the contacts. The insulative housing defines a base portion and a receiving portion extending forwards from the base portion, the receiving portion has a cavity opening towards one side thereof. Each contact defines a retaining portion held in the base portion, a contacting arm provided at one end of the retaining portion and protruding into the cavity, and a mating arm provided at the opposite end of the retaining portion. The temperature sensing element is at least partially received in the cavity and connecting with the contacting arm of the contact in the cavity.Type: GrantFiled: January 19, 2022Date of Patent: March 26, 2024Assignee: ALLTOP TECHNOLOGY CO., LTD.Inventor: Wangi Yu

Patent number: 11152725Abstract: An electrical connector comprises an insulative housing and a terminal module. The insulative housing has a mating portion and a main portion, the mating portion defines a mating cavity, the main portion has a receiving space. The terminal module includes a first terminal module and a second terminal module, the first terminal module defines a plurality of first contacting portions and the second terminal module defines a plurality of second contacting portions. The main portion has a pair of lateral walls, and the mating portion defines a pair of side walls. The main portion further has a plurality of ribs and a plurality of positioning slots, the ribs are attached on the exterior side faces of the relative side walls. The electrical connector further comprises a shielding member provided with a pair of side plates engaged with the positioning slots.Type: GrantFiled: January 19, 2018Date of Patent: October 19, 2021Assignees: ALLTOP ELECTRONICS (SUZHOU) LTD., ALLTOP TECHNOLOGY CO., LTD.Inventors: Yungchih Hung, Wangi Yu

Patent number: 10673166Abstract: An electrical connector includes an insulative housing and a plurality of contacts. Each contact has a retaining section, a mating section and a crimping section, the insulative housing defines a positioning groove communicated with contact-receiving passageways, the retaining section is provided with an elastic retaining arm extending backwards, a pair of cutouts on both sides of the retaining arm along a transverse direction, and a pair of limiting walls exposed in the cutouts and the positioning groove. When the contacts assembled to the relative contact-receiving passageways, each retaining arm is abutting against a rear inner surface of the positioning groove via a free end thereof to prevent the contact moving backwards, the electrical connector further comprises a retainer, and the retainer defines a plurality of limiting blocks extruding into the positioning groove and the corresponding cutouts, and the limiting blocks are abutting against the relative limiting walls.Type: GrantFiled: January 10, 2019Date of Patent: June 2, 2020Assignees: ALLTOP ELECTRONICS (SUZHOU) LTD., ALLTOP TECHNOLOGY CO., LTD.Inventors: Yungchih Hung, Wangi Yu

Patent number: 7488217Abstract: In an electric power connector comprised of a plug module and a socket module, a male metal terminals of the plug module and a female metal terminals of the socket module are respectively made out of a respective solid metal plate member through a continuous stamping process, and each male metal terminal has a base and two contact prongs bilaterally extended from one side of the base at different elevations, therefore the electric power connector eliminates electron ionization or thermal stress in the metal terminals, ensuring high stability and reliability of metal terminals in power transmission.Type: GrantFiled: June 6, 2007Date of Patent: February 10, 2009Assignee: Alltop Technology Co., LtdInventors: I-Hung Cheng, Yu-Ki Chang

Patent number: 7467980Abstract: A female connector terminal includes a connector terminal body, which has a positioning portion on the middle for positioning in an electrically insulative member, a bonding portion at the rear side for bonding to a circuit board, and a tubular contact portion at the front side that has a receiving contact hole for receiving a rod-like metal contact of a male connector terminal, an annular groove extending around the periphery, and a longitudinal split, and a clamping shell clamped on the periphery of the tubular contact portion within the annular groove to enhance contact connection between the tubular contact portion and the inserted male connector terminal and having a locating portion fastened to the longitudinal slit to prohibit rotation of the clamping shell relative to the tubular contact portion.Type: GrantFiled: October 17, 2007Date of Patent: December 23, 2008Assignee: Alltop Technology Co., Ltd.Inventor: Shu-Yi Chiu
